WebMar 30, 2024 · Cub Lake Trail The trail begins in Moraine Park, a large and beautiful meadow. We crossed the Big Thompson River on a bridge and continued across the meadow on a flat trail. This area receives a lot of sun; it was warm and the snow was beginning to melt. WebA well-traveled adventure, the Cub Lake Trail is a 4.6 mile round-trip hike with 540 feet of elevation. Along this this trail you can see meadows, wildflowers, and water features. After crossing the Big Thompson River …

The hike started out along the edge of a meadow. Every time you came to what you thought was the end of the meadow you went around a curve and there was another.
